OAK CREEK, Wis.— Some Oak Creek-Franklin students may not have bus transportation Monday after catalytic converters were stolen from buses used by the district.
The buses are operated by Go Riteway, which is working to determine how many vehicles are available for students. Families who are able to drive their children to school are being asked to do so while the company works through the issue.
The affected buses are connected to Go Riteway’s operation in Oak Creek.
Last November, converters were stolen from 26 school buses at Go Riteway’s Oak Creek facility.
The district says it will provide more information as it becomes available.
